Lisa Bonner
Lisa Bonner is responsible for establishing policies and practices to further establish and promote The Hartford as a contemporary, competitive employer of choice. Lisa is an active member of the Diversity & Inclusion team and partners with Employee Resource Groups to attract and cultivate diverse talent, expand market share and tap into emerging markets. Other initiatives include expanding Flexible Work/Remote Work Arrangements, acting as an HR advocate for social media/collaboration tools promoting cross-generational learning through the Reverse Mentor Program in social media and emerging technologies.
Lisa joined The Hartford in 2005 with a leading role in ClaimNet, spearheading cost containment initiatives within P&C Claims Legal. Between 2006-2008, she led Corporate Support Services and then Workplace Operations in The Hartford’s Corporate Real Estate organization, with accountability of enterprise facilities management, capital projects, mail operations, food service, furniture acquisition, and move management. Lisa transitioned to Human Resources at the end of 2008 to lead Contemporary Work Practices.
Prior to joining The Hartford, Lisa served as Chief Operating Officer of Stanpak Systems, an established niche software company. There she directed overall operations, including strategic planning; sales and marketing; customer service; quality; process improvement; and the company’s P&L. With over 20 years of business experience, Lisa is a seasoned professional who has had diverse experiences, including directing a physician hospital organization, and leading sales and marketing in health care and biotech environments.
Lisa holds a Bachelors of Arts from Wellesley College in molecular biology. Lisa ‘models the way’ for work life balance as she is also the proud mother of very active, 14 year-old twin boys.
